How to Maintain Bathroom Wood Floors

Maintaining bathroom wood floors requires a bit of care, but the results are well worth it. Here are some best practices to keep your floors looking their best.

Handling Spills and Moisture

Spills are inevitable, but quick action can prevent damage. Wipe up any standing water immediately to avoid warping or staining. Use bath mats with rubber backing to catch splashes and prevent water from seeping into the wood.

Cleaning Products

When it comes to cleaning, avoid harsh chemicals. Opt for pH-neutral cleaners specifically designed for wood floors. These products clean effectively without damaging the finish. Regular sweeping or vacuuming with a soft brush attachment will keep dirt and grit from scratching the surface.

Regular Maintenance

Regular maintenance is crucial for the longevity of your bathroom wood floors. Periodically reapply a high-quality sealant to protect against moisture. Inspect the floors regularly for any signs of wear or damage, and address issues promptly to prevent them from worsening.

Expert Tips

  • Ventilation: Ensure good ventilation in your bathroom to reduce humidity levels. Use exhaust fans or open windows to allow moisture to escape.
  • Bath Mats: Place bath mats strategically to catch water and prevent it from pooling on the floor.
  • Sealant: Reapply sealant every few years to maintain a strong barrier against moisture.
  • Inspection: Regularly check for leaks in pipes and fixtures to prevent water damage.

What Factors Affect the Cost of Bathroom Wood Floors?

When considering bathroom wood floors, several factors influence the cost. The type of wood, installation method, and additional treatments all play a role. Solid wood tends to be more expensive than engineered wood due to its durability and aesthetic appeal. Engineered wood, while more affordable, offers better moisture resistance, making it a practical choice for bathrooms.

Types of Wood Flooring and Their Costs

Different types of wood flooring come with varying price tags. Solid wood flooring can range from 35 to 120 per square metre, depending on the wood species and finish. Engineered wood flooring is generally more budget-friendly, costing between 35 and 100 per square metre. Laminate flooring, while not ideal for bathrooms, is the most economical option, priced at 8 to 12 per square metre.

Installation Costs

Installation costs are another significant factor. Professional installation ensures a perfect fit and long-lasting results. On average, you can expect to pay between 20 and 35 per square metre for installation. This cost can vary based on the complexity of the job and the type of wood flooring chosen. DIY installation is an option for those looking to save money, but it requires skill and precision.

Budgeting for Bathroom Wood Floors

Budgeting for bathroom wood floors involves considering both material and installation costs. It’s essential to factor in additional expenses such as underlayment, sealants, and maintenance products. Underlayment costs range from 1 to 9 per square metre, providing soundproofing and moisture protection. Regular maintenance, including reapplying sealant and cleaning products, ensures the longevity of your wood floors.

What Are the Potential Issues with Wood Floors in Bathrooms?

Wood floors in bathrooms can be a bit of a gamble. While they offer a warm, inviting look, they come with their own set of challenges. The primary issue is moisture. Bathrooms are naturally humid environments, and wood doesn’t always play well with water. Over time, exposure to moisture can cause wood to warp, buckle, or even rot.

Mitigating These Drawbacks

To mitigate these issues, it’s essential to take some precautions. First, ensure proper ventilation in your bathroom. Use exhaust fans or open windows to reduce humidity levels. Additionally, applying a high-quality sealant can create a protective barrier against moisture. Regular maintenance, such as reapplying the sealant and promptly cleaning up spills, is crucial.

  • Ventilation: Use exhaust fans or open windows.
  • Sealant: Apply a high-quality sealant regularly.
  • Spill Cleanup: Wipe up spills immediately.

Maintenance Challenges

Maintaining wood floors in a bathroom requires diligence. You’ll need to inspect the floors regularly for signs of damage. Look for warping, discoloration, or any other indications of moisture problems. It’s also important to use bath mats with rubber backing to catch water and prevent it from seeping into the wood.

  • Regular Inspections: Check for warping or discoloration.
  • Bath Mats: Use mats with rubber backing.
  • Cleaning Products: Use pH-neutral cleaners designed for wood floors.

Why Consider Alternatives?

Given the potential issues, you might wonder if there are better options. Alternatives like Luxury Vinyl Tile (LVT) or engineered wood offer similar aesthetics with improved moisture resistance. LVT, for instance, mimics the look of real wood but is water-resistant and easier to maintain. Engineered wood, with its layered construction, provides better stability in humid conditions.

  • LVT: Water-resistant, mimics real wood.
  • Engineered Wood: Better stability in humidity.
  • Vinyl Flooring: Cost-effective and versatile.

What Are the Best Alternatives to Wood Floors?

When it comes to bathroom flooring, wood isn’t always the best choice due to moisture concerns. Fortunately, there are several excellent alternatives that offer both style and practicality.

Vinyl and Laminate Flooring

Vinyl flooring is a fantastic option for bathrooms. It’s water-resistant, cost-effective, and comes in a variety of styles that mimic the look of real wood. Modern vinyl flooring has advanced significantly, making it almost indistinguishable from natural wood. It’s also easy to instal, often featuring click systems that simplify the process.

Laminate flooring, while better than solid wood, still poses some risks in bathrooms due to potential water damage. However, it offers a wide range of designs and is generally more affordable than wood. If you choose laminate, ensure it’s specifically designed for high-moisture areas.

  • Vinyl Flooring:
  • Water-resistant
  • Cost-effective
  • Easy to instal
  • Variety of styles

  • Laminate Flooring:

  • Affordable
  • Wide range of designs
  • Better than solid wood but still risky

Benefits of Ceramic and Stone Tiles

Ceramic and stone tiles are excellent choices for bathroom flooring. They are highly durable, water-resistant, and come in various designs and colours. Ceramic tiles are particularly popular due to their affordability and ease of maintenance. Stone tiles, such as marble or slate, offer a luxurious look but can be more expensive.

  • Ceramic Tiles:
  • Durable
  • Water-resistant
  • Affordable
  • Easy to maintain

  • Stone Tiles:

  • Luxurious appearance
  • Highly durable
  • Water-resistant
  • More expensive

What Do Flooring Experts Say About Wood Floors in Bathrooms?

When it comes to wood floors in bathrooms, experts have a lot to say. The consensus is that while wood floors can add a touch of elegance and warmth, they come with their own set of challenges, primarily related to moisture and maintenance.

Expert Opinions

Flooring experts generally advise caution when considering wood floors for bathrooms. The primary concern is moisture. Bathrooms are naturally humid environments, and wood, being a porous material, can absorb moisture, leading to warping, buckling, and even mould growth. However, advancements in technology have made certain types of wood flooring more suitable for bathrooms.

Engineered Wood

Engineered wood is often recommended over solid wood for bathroom use. It consists of multiple layers of wood veneer, making it more stable and less prone to warping. Experts suggest using engineered wood with a high-quality finish to provide an additional layer of protection against moisture.

  • Stability: Multiple layers reduce warping.
  • Finish: High-quality finishes add protection.

Luxury Vinyl Tile (LVT)

Another popular recommendation is Luxury Vinyl Tile (LVT). Experts praise LVT for its water resistance and durability. Modern LVT can mimic the appearance of real wood so closely that it’s almost indistinguishable. It’s also easier to maintain and instal, making it a practical choice for bathrooms.

  • Water Resistance: Ideal for humid environments.
  • Durability: Long-lasting and easy to maintain.
  • Aesthetic Appeal: Mimics real wood.

Latest Trends and Recommendations

The latest trends in bathroom flooring include a shift towards materials that offer both aesthetic appeal and practicality. Patterns like herringbone and chevron are gaining popularity, providing a sophisticated look. Experts also recommend using wider planks to reduce the number of seams, which can be potential entry points for moisture.

  • Patterns: Herringbone and chevron for a sophisticated look.
  • Wider Planks: Fewer seams reduce moisture entry points.
